Visa Sponsorship
Many employers in 2025 are offering visa sponsorships under H-2B, J-1, or EB-3 visa categories. Here’s how it works:
- The employer submits a petition for a foreign worker
- You complete the visa process through the U.S. embassy
- Once approved, you receive your visa and can legally work in the U.S.
Employers often cover some or all costs of the sponsorship process, including legal fees, visa applications, and travel.
Salary and Benefits
Cook salaries in the USA vary by state and experience level. Here’s an average range for 2025:
- Hourly Rate: $15 – $25
- Monthly Salary: $2,400 – $4,000
- Annual Salary: $30,000 – $50,000+
Additional Benefits:
- Paid vacation and sick days
- Health insurance
- Free or subsidized meals
- On-site accommodation (select employers)
- Relocation support
- Performance bonuses
